Hidden beneath the jungles of Central America lie the remains of a civilisation that flourished for more than three millennia.
Following the trail of the Ancient Maya, Dan Snow explores lost cities, ventures into sacred caves, uncovers remarkable treasures, and even steps onto the ball court to experience a tradition that survives to this day.
All before tackling one of history's greatest mysteries...what happened to the Maya?
